How many amps does USB 3 provide?

How many amps does USB 3 provide?

0.9 amps
It’s all in the amount of amperage moving through the port and the speed at which your device can charge. As a rule, most computers’ USB 2.0 ports provide 0.5 amps (the minimum power for the USB standard). USB 3.0 ports provide 0.9 amps.

How many amps can USB supply?

In the USB 1.0 and 2.0 specs, a standard downstream port is capable of delivering up to 500mA (0.5A); with USB 3.0, it moves up to 900mA (0.9A). The charging downstream and dedicated charging ports provide up to 1,500mA (1.5A).

Does USB 2.0 provide power?

The USB 2.0 specification allows Hosts to deliver 5V at 500 mA, for a total power output of 2.5 watts. USB 3.0 and 3.1 allow 5V at 900 mA (4.5W). Certified Hosts and Devices must limit their power delivery and consumption to these “default” power levels.

Is 5V 3A fast charging?

Most phones and other devices are capable of handling 5V/2.4A. For fast charging, you’re looking at something that bumps the voltage up 5V, 9V, 12V, and beyond, or increases amperage to 3A and above. Keep in mind, your device will only take in as much power as its charging circuit is designed for.

What is 15W fast charging?

At the most basic level, fast charging is simply increasing the number of watts (W) that are delivered to a phone’s battery. A basic USB port sends 2.5W to the connected device, and faster chargers raise this amount. Current-generation devices typically have 15W power bricks right out of the box.

How many Watts Does a USB 3.0 charger have?

Also, with a USB 3.0, it can provide up to 900mA or 0.9A, which translates into 4.5 watts. These power output specifications are a rating based on the 5 volts from each standard output. However, the USB 3.0 dedicated charging and charging downstream ports provide up to 1,500 mA or 1.5A, which translates into 7.5 watts.

What is the power output of a USB port?

The USB 1.x and 2.0 specifications provide a 5 V supply on a single wire to power connected USB devices. A unit load is defined as 100 mA in USB 2.0, and 150 mA in USB 3.0. A device may draw a maximum of 5 unit loads (500 mA) from a port in USB 2.0; 6 (900 mA) in USB 3.0.
